BCGT090304L-K85 WXN15 milling insert for non‑ferrous metals — Walter Tools
The BCGT090304L-K85 WXN15 is a parallelogram 75° milling insert designed for sharp, uncoated cutting in aluminium, copper and brass applications.
- Uncoated cemented carbide grade WXN15
- Parallelogram 75° insert geometry
- Integrated K85 chipbreaker for stable chips
- 7° clearance angle with 0.4 mm corner radius

Reliable machining of non‑ferrous materials
Designed specifically for the ISO N group, the insert performs particularly well on non‑ferrous metals such as aluminium, copper and brass. The combination of a sharp edge and an uncoated surface minimises material adhesion, which is a common challenge with soft, ductile workpieces. In practice, this means fewer interruptions from chip welding and improved surface quality on finished parts, making the insert suitable for component families where appearance and dimensional stability are important.
Geometry that improves process stability and handling
The parallelogram 75° shape and the 7° clearance angle provide a balanced approach between cutting force distribution and radial engagement, while the 0.4 mm corner radius offers a compromise between edge strength and fine detail capability. The K85 chipbreaker is tuned to produce short, controllable chips in non‑ferrous alloys, which reduces the risk of entanglement and simplifies chip management in the workstation. Together, these features allow for predictable tool behaviour across common milling strategies and cutter bodies.

Technical data
- Article number: BCGT090304L-K85-WXN15-WALTER
- SKU: BCGT090304L-K85-WXN15-WALTER
- Product type: Fräswendeschneidplatte / milling insert
- Manufacturer: Walter Tools
- Series: Walter N‑Sortensystem
- Grade / Sort: WXN15
- ISO designation: BCGT090304L-K85 WXN15
Facts
- Free angle: 7°
- Corner radius: 0.4 mm
- Insert form: Parallelogramm 75°
- Insert size: 09
- Plate thickness: 03
- Tolerance class: G
Special features
- Chipbreaker: K85
- Cutting material: uncoated cemented carbide
- Application group: N (non‑ferrous metals)
- Edge style: sharp/uncoated for NE‑metals
- Series description: Walter N‑Sortensystem
FAQ
Is the insert coated or uncoated?
The BCGT090304L-K85 WXN15 insert by Walter Tools is made from uncoated cemented carbide, optimised for sharp cutting on non‑ferrous materials.
Which materials are best suited to this insert?
This insert is intended for ISO N materials — primarily aluminium, copper and brass — where a sharp, uncoated edge reduces adhesion and improves finish.
What does the K85 chipbreaker do?
The K85 chipbreaker on this Walter Tools insert supports stable, short chip formation in non‑ferrous alloys, aiding chip evacuation and reducing the risk of chip entanglement.
How does the parallelogram 75° geometry affect machining?
The parallelogram 75° format provides balanced cutting engagement and is compatible with standard milling cutter bodies, enabling controlled radial penetration and stable tool life.
How should the insert designation be read?
The designation BCGT090304L‑K85 WXN15 identifies the insert geometry and size, the K85 chipbreaker and the Walter WXN15 grade for uncoated, sharp applications in non‑ferrous metals.
